Output 43f39dba9887d9cd89e5f8968e2f2793e1dd332e3492008b81ec268153ca09c5:159

value
90606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cafa1482ce8fde05e33456641f995b9ffb55d301 OP_EQUAL
address
3LCG1AX3vA8A2QzTv4udjimsrUtTmawg5n
transaction
43f39dba9887d9cd89e5f8968e2f2793e1dd332e3492008b81ec268153ca09c5
spent
true